Skip to main content

Scientists believe they’ve finally found the source for the mysterious Wow! signal. I’m a little sad - I once designed and knitted it into a “mystery scarf” for a competition. Great job Science, but I’m sad it wasn’t aliens… 👽 #knitting

Lo, thar be cookies on this site to keep track of your login. By clicking 'okay', you are CONSENTING to this.